

#left_board {
	width:236px;
	height:270px;
	background:url(../images_new/index/specialbg.gif) no-repeat;
}

#left_board .pic { width: 80px; float: left; margin: 4px 0px 0px 0px; padding-left:10px; margin-top:26px;}
#left_board .pic li { width: 80px; height: 85px; margin:5px 0px 0px 0px; padding:0px; }
#left_board .text { width: 135px; margin-left: 2px; float: right; margin-right:5px;margin-top:20px; text-align:left;}
#left_board .text li { line-height: 24px; width: 135px; height: 24px; overflow: hidden; float: left; }

#index_ad {
	margin-left:5px;
}

#right_board {
	width:190px;
	height:205px;
	margin-top:5px;
	background:url(../images_new/index/index_right_board_back.png) no-repeat;
}

#right_board ul {
	padding-top:35px;
	text-align:left;
	padding-left:20px;
}

#right_board li {
	line-height:20px;
}

#category_index { 
	width: 760px; float: left;
	background: url(../images_new/index/category_list_bottom.gif) no-repeat left bottom;
}

#category_index .cate_nav { 
	background: url(../images_new/index/sortnav_title_bg.gif) no-repeat left top; 
	float: left; padding-left: 5px; height: 32px; 
}

#category_index .cate_nav ul { 
	float: left; width: 745px; height: 32px;  
	background: url(../images_new/index/sortnav_title_bg.gif) no-repeat right bottom; 
}

#category_index .cate_nav .items { 
	float: left; background:  url(../images_new/index/sortnav_title.gif) no-repeat left bottom; 
	width: 120px; height: 26px; line-height: 26px; font-size: 14px; color: #fff; 
	font-weight: 600; text-align: center; 
	margin-left: 8px; padding-right: 3px; padding-top:6px 
}

#category_index .cate_nav .shops { 
	float: left; line-height: 25px; height: 25px; width: 100px; 
	margin:2px 0 0 0; font-size: 13px; font-weight: 600; 
	padding: 0px; padding-top:5px; display: inline; text-align: center;
}

#category_index .cate_nav .more { 
	float: right; font-weight: normal; 
	line-height: 24px; height: 24px; padding: 7px 10px 2px 0;
}

#category_index .content { width: 748px; }

#category_list { clear: both; width: 732px; }
#category_list ul { width: 732px; }
#category_list li { float: left; width: 224px; display: block; height: 66px; padding: 8px 10px; margin: 0px; overflow: hidden; }

#category_list .ind { 
	font-size: 15px; font-weight: 600; line-height: 28px; text-align:left;
	height:28px;  width: 224px; overflow: hidden; color: #014CCC; 
}

#category_list .ind a { color: #014CCC; text-decoration: none; text-align:left; }
#category_list li ul { float: left; width:224px; height: 40px; overflow: hidden; }
#category_list li ul li { 
	float: left; height: 14px; display: inline; line-height: 14px; 
	border-left: solid 1px #ccc; white-space: nowrap; width: auto; 
	padding:0 6px 0 3px; margin:3px 0; margin-left: -2px;overflow: hidden; 
}

#jingling_frame {
	background: url(../images_new/index/jingling_bottom.png) no-repeat left bottom; 
}

#jingling_title {
	color:#333;
	font-size:14px;
	font-weight:600;
	width:190px;
	height:33px;
	float:left;
	background: url(../images_new/index/jingling_title.png) no-repeat; 
}

#jingling_frame ul{
	border:none;width:178px;margin:0 auto;
	padding:0 5px 5px 5px;
	height:auto;
	margin:auto;
}

#jingling_frame ul li{
	width:76px;
	padding-left:6px;
	padding-right:4px;
	margin-top:5px;
	height:110px;
	float:left;
	display:block;
}

#jingling_frame ul li .name_ind{
	background-image: url(../images_new/index/jingling_back.png);
	background-repeat: no-repeat;
	background-position: left top;
	width:60px;
	height:60px;
	padding:8px;
	float:left;
	display:block;
}

#jingling_frame ul li .text{
	background-image: url(../images_new/index/user_text_bg2.gif);
	background-repeat: no-repeat;
	background-position: left top;
	width:70px;
	text-align:center;
	height:25px;float:left;
	display:block;
	margin-top:9px;
	margin-left:3px;
}

.full_block {
	width:950px;
	height:345px;
	border-collapse:collapse;
}

.block_b {
	height:314px;
}

.block_c {
	padding-left:10px;
	height:314px;
}

#block_one {
	background: url(../images_new/index/block_one.gif) no-repeat;
}

#block_two {
	background: url(../images_new/index/block_two.gif) no-repeat;
}

#block_meirong {
	background: url(../images_new/index/block_meirong.gif) no-repeat;
}

#block_baojian {
	background: url(../images_new/index/block_baojian.gif) no-repeat;
}

#block_hot {
	background: url(../images_new/index/block_hot.gif) no-repeat;
	width:950px; height:216px;
}

#hot_title {
	height:30px; line-height:30px;
	color:#666; float:left; margin-left:33px;
	font-size:15px;font-weight:bold;
}

#block_link_title {
	width:950px; height:50px; display:block; line-height:40px; text-align:left;
	background: url(../images_new/index/block_link.gif) no-repeat left top;
}

#block_link_content {
	width:950px; height:32px; display:block;
	background: url(../images_new/index/block_link.gif) no-repeat left bottom;
}

.block_s_ad {
	margin-top:6px;
	margin-right:18px;
}

.block_title_bar {
	height:20px; line-height:20px; padding-top:6px; padding-bottom:6px;
}

.box {
	width:503px; height:283px;
	display:block;margin-top:10px;
}

.block_sign {
	width:5px;font-size:12px;
	background-color:#bb0000; 
	display:block; float:left;
	margin-left:15px;
	line-height: 20px; height: 20px;
}

.block_title_cn {
	font-size:20px;color:#bb0000;
	font-weight:600;display:block; float:left;
	padding-left:6px;
	font-family:»ªÎÄÏ¸ºÚ;
	line-height: 23px; height: 20px;
}

.block_title_en {
	font-size:15px;color:#ccc;
	font-weight:600;display:block; float:left;
	padding-left:6px;line-height: 20px; height: 20px;
	margin-left:5px; 
}

.block_keyword {
	margin-left:70px; display:block; float:left;word-spacing:10px;
}

.block_keyword li {
	display:inline; float:left; margin-right:12px;
}

.block_more {
	display:block; float:right; margin-right:15px;
}

.blcok_a {
	padding-left:1px;
}

.pic_ad {
	height:312px;overflow:hidden;	
}

.block_product_piclist {
	display: block;
	width: 500px;
	height:175px;
	border-left:none;
	margin-left:auto;
	margin-right:auto;
}

.block_product_piclist ul {
	width:500px;
	float:left;
	display:block;
	padding: 10px 2px 5px 2px;
}

.block_product_piclist li {
	display: block;
	float: left;
	width: 100px;
	padding:0 5px 0 15px;
		*padding:0 5px 0 15px;
			_padding:0 0 0 15px;
	text-align: center;
}

.block_product_piclist li .thumb{
	width:104px;
	height:104px;
	border:1px solid #ccc;
	overflow:hidden;
	position:relative;
	display:table-cell;
	text-align:center;
	vertical-align:middle
}

.block_product_piclist li .thumb span {
	position:static;
	+position:absolute;
	top:50%
}

.block_product_piclist li img {
	position:static;
	+position:relative;
	top:-50%;left:-50%;
}

.block_product_piclist .name {
	float: left;
	width: 100px;
	color: #333;
	margin-top:5px;
	text-decoration: none;
	line-height:18px;
}

.price,.smart_price,.clearing_price  {
	color: #F60; font-family: Tahoma;margin:0; height:20px; line-height:20px;float:left;*float:none;_float:none; padding-left:27px; display:block; text-align:left; width:80px; font-weight: 600;
		background:url(../images_new/bg_three.gif) no-repeat 8px 0;
}
.smart_price { color:#ff0000; margin:0;	background:url(../images_new/bg_three.gif) no-repeat 8px -23px; display:none }
.clearing_price { color:#3386C3;margin:0;		background:url(../images_new/bg_three.gif) no-repeat 8px -46px;  display:none}
.block .block_c{
	width:230px;float:left;float:left;display:block; vertical-align:top;
}

.block .block_c ol,ul,li{
	
}

.block_paihang {
	display:list-item;
	width:200px;
	padding-left:25px;
	margin-top:5px;
}

.block_paihang li{
	list-style-type: decimal;
	text-align:left;
	line-height:21px;
	color:#333;
}

.block_paihang li a{ color:#43372a }
.block_paihang li a:hover{ color:#FF5500 }

.block_paihang .price {
	display:none;
}

.block_paihang_title{
	height:25px;
	width:220px;
	padding-top:10px;
	line-height:25px;
	font-size:14px;
	font-weight:700;
	color:#ff7800;
	text-align:left;
}

.block_product_textlist {
	display:block;
	margin-top:16px;
	width:490px;
	margin-left:10px;
	height:100px;
	clear:both;
}

.block_product_textlist ul {
	display:list-item;
	width:200px;
	padding-left:25px;
	margin-top:5px;
}

.block_product_textlist li{
	list-style-type: circle;
	text-align:left;
	line-height:23px;
	color:#43372a;
}

.block_product_textlist li a{ color:#43372a }
.block_product_textlist li a:hover{ color:#FF5500 }

.block_product_textlist .price {
	display:none;
}

.textlist_left {
	float:left;
}

.textlist_right {
	float:left;
}

#block_hot ul {
	width:950px;
	float:left;
	display:inline;
	padding: 10px 0px 5px 8px !important;
	padding: 10px 0px 5px 6px;
}

#block_hot li {
	display: inline;
	float: left;
	width: 104px;
	padding: 0 6px 0 6px !important; 
	padding:0 5px 0 5px;
	text-align: center;
}

#block_hot li .thumb{
	width:104px;
	height:104px;
	border:1px solid #ccc;
	overflow:hidden;
	position:relative;
	display:table-cell;
	text-align:center;
	vertical-align:middle
}

#block_hot li .thumb span {
	position:static;
	+position:absolute;
	top:50%
}

#block_hot li img {
	position:static;
	+position:relative;
	top:-50%;left:-50%;
}

#block_hot .name {
	float: left;
	width: 100px;
	color: #333;
	margin-top:5px;
	text-decoration: none;
	line-height:18px;
}

#block_hot .price {
	color: #F60; font-family: Tahoma; font-weight: 600; line-height:20px;
}


